Output fddd61f8651b6e15e84ba2664e6d5e27ea6b8afbfbf60d6e089072b8501f4847:0

value
26790000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d93d146cf78a5047cf1faa57b410616e43f4b59d OP_EQUAL
address
3MVfj4xPNZoHca9fN5TFevUWR6xbJdgoZi
transaction
fddd61f8651b6e15e84ba2664e6d5e27ea6b8afbfbf60d6e089072b8501f4847
spent
true